SONBERG v. BERGERE

Docket No. 26659.

220 Cal.App.2d 681 (1963)

34 Cal. Rptr. 59

EDYTHE SONBERG, Plaintiff and Appellant, v. ADELE K. BERGERE, Defendant and Respondent.

Court of Appeals of California, Second District, Division Three.

September 25, 1963.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Margolis & McTernan, Robert D. Katz and Ben Margolis for Plaintiff and Appellant.

Eugene S. Ives and Martin J. Kirwan for Defendant and Respondent.


NOURSE, J. pro tem.*

This is an action to recover damages for personal injuries. Plaintiff appeals from a judgment adverse to her. Plaintiff was an employee of a copartnership. Respondent Bergere was one of the members of that copartnership. Appellant was injured in attempting to enter an automobile owned and driven by respondent.
